Letchworth Garden City train station is equipped with an array of facilities aimed at ensuring a comfortable journey. The ticket office is conveniently open throughout the week, accommodating early birds with opening hours from 06:10 am on weekdays. There are also ticket machines, including those that cater to disabled passengers, ensuring accessibility for all travelers.
This station is categorized as a Category A station, offering step-free access throughout, so you’re ensured smooth mobility from the station entrance to the platforms. The station staff is readily available to provide assistance, making it a reliable choice for travelers who might need a helping hand. With facilities like Disabled Persons Railcard-friendly ticket machines, the station truly caters to diverse needs.
Traveling beyond Letchworth Garden City is straightforward and convenient. Just outside the station, you'll find taxis ready to whisk you away. For those preferring bus travel, information about local services is easily accessible. Additionally, should you require it, rail replacement services are available, keeping disruptions to your journey minimal.

While the station offers fundamental services, it's designed with straightforward functionality in mind. Ticketing at Shenstone is uncomplicated with a staffed ticket office available on weekdays and Saturdays from 07:00 to 10:00. If you've planned ahead and bought your tickets online, you can conveniently collect them from the station's ticket machine. However, do note that there are no accessible ticket machines, so plan accordingly.
For those needing special assistance, Shenstone station provides some step-free access, detailed under the B3 step-free classification. Assistance is available at the ticket office during opening hours. Although amenities like accessible toilets and refreshments are unavailable, the station caters to essential travel needs with minimal fuss.
For onward travel connections, Shenstone shines with its simplicity. Rail replacement services operate from the corner of Station Road and New Road, a short walk from the station. For taxi services, dial-a-cab is at your disposal via 01543 254999. If buses are more your style, printable journey plans are readily available online here. These options ensure that even if your travel plans change, getting where you need to go remains effortless.
